Is Iraq ready for large-scale PV deployment?
With 8 to 10 hours of daily sunshine and an annual average of 3,000 to 3,650 hours, the region is poised for large-scale PV deployment. Wu outlines three key avenues for PV expansion in Iraq: utility-scale power plants, commercial and industrial (C&I) installations, and residential solutions.
Is Iraq a burgeoning solar market?
Fragile grid demands innovative solutions As the demand for solar power grows in Iraq, Iraq emerges as a burgeoning solar market. However, the underdeveloped power grid in Iraq presents challenges that demand higher standards for both products and technologies.

Why is Iraq focusing on low-cost energy production?
Iraq's Minister of Oil, Ihsan Abdul Jar, stressed the importance for Arab countries to prioritize high-efficiency, low-cost energy production to foster a modern economy. The country has set a target to install 12 gigawatts of renewable energy, accounting for 33% of the country's electricity by 2030.
